Durability, fishability, and affordability are what the Tracker Pro Angler V-16 is all about. Value added features include large, lockable rod storage that holds up to 7-foot 6-inch rods, a divided aerated livewell with Flow-Rite aeration, a deluxe console with a simulated burl wood switch panel, and more. This boat was built with quality in mind with a .090 5052 marine aluminum alloy hull, and a strategic layout for easy access to instruments and gear.
